The German philosopher Immanuel Kant condemned Utilitarianism as an immoral ethical theory mainly because:

A. It does not sufficiently take into account stakeholder interests.

B. It can morally legitimize pain and suffering and infringement of rights so long as the greater good is achieved.

C. It is not sufficiently democratic.

D. It is not as scientific and mathematical as the Utilitarians said.
